NAL and EssilorLuxottica’s Nuance Audio publish peer-reviewed clinical trial on Nuance Audio Glasses 

The National Acoustic Laboratories, in collaboration with EssilorLuxottica’s Nuance Audio brand, has published a peer-reviewed clinical trial evaluating the performance of Nuance Audio Glasses. The study has been published in the Journal of Otolaryngology ENT Research and is available as open access. 

The clinical investigation was led by the National Acoustic Laboratories and assessed listening performance in adults with perceived mild to moderate hearing difficulties. The trial examined speech understanding in noise and listening preferences across both controlled laboratory conditions and real-world communication environments.

Clinical trial outcomes 

The published findings report: 

  • – Improvements in speech understanding in noise with Nuance Audio Glasses used in conjunction with the companion app. 
  • – Consistent preference for aided listening compared with unaided listening across laboratory and real-world settings. 
  • – Positive participant-reported outcomes aligned with objective performance measures.

About the collaboration 

The National Acoustic Laboratories (NAL) is a world-leading research organisation specialising in hearing science, audiology, and evidence-based hearing health care. NAL delivers independent, translational research and high-quality clinical trials that improve hearing health and inform clinical practice, policy, and innovation across the hearing sector. 

Nuance Audio is an EssilorLuxottica hearing solutions brand that integrates audio technology with smart eyewear design to address perceived mild to moderate hearing difficulties. As part of EssilorLuxottica’s expansion into hearing solutions, Nuance Audio Glasses combine open-ear audio technology with everyday eyewear form factors. 

The collaboration between NAL and EssilorLuxottica reflects a shared commitment to evidence-based innovation and high-quality clinical research to support accessible hearing solutions.
